Meaning
Sterilization equipment and disinfectants refer to the tools, devices, and chemical agents used to eliminate or reduce the presence of microorganisms, including bacteria, viruses, and fungi. These are essential in maintaining hygiene and preventing the transmission of infections in healthcare facilities and other industries where cleanliness is of utmost importance.

Category-wise Insights
- Sterilization Equipment:
- Heat sterilization equipment, such as autoclaves, is widely used in healthcare settings for their effectiveness in killing microorganisms through high temperatures and pressure.
- Low-temperature sterilization equipment, such as ethylene oxide sterilizers and hydrogen peroxide plasma sterilizers, provide an alternative for heat-sensitive medical devices.
- Chemical sterilization equipment, including formaldehyde sterilizers, is utilized for certain medical equipment and materials that cannot withstand high temperatures.
- Radiation sterilization equipment, such as gamma irradiators, uses ionizing radiation to destroy microorganisms and is commonly employed in the pharmaceutical and food industries.
- Disinfectants:
- Chemical disinfectants, such as quaternary ammonium compounds, chlorine-based disinfectants, and hydrogen peroxide, are widely used for surface disinfection in healthcare settings.
- Mechanical disinfectants, including UV-C light devices, provide a chemical-free alternative for disinfection in various environments.
- Biological disinfectants, such as enzymatic cleaners, utilize naturally occurring enzymes to break down organic matter and control microbial growth.

Covid-19 Impact
The COVID-19 pandemic has significantly impacted the sterilization equipment and disinfectant market. The outbreak highlighted the criticality of effective sterilization and disinfection practices in healthcare settings and other industries. The demand for sterilization equipment, such as autoclaves and ultraviolet (UV) disinfection systems, skyrocketed during the pandemic. Additionally, the use of high-quality disinfectants, including alcohol-based sanitizers and hydrogen peroxide-based solutions, witnessed a surge in demand globally. The COVID-19 pandemic has reinforced the importance of robust infection control measures and is expected to have a long-lasting impact on the market.
